ANNA VALLEY DISPLAYS "PROJECTING ON ICE"

Dancing on Ice, ITV's most watched, award winning, live entertainment series returned to the George Lucas Stage at Elstree Studios January and Anna Valley was once again chosen by ITV to supply projection, a 6mm high resolution LED and flat screen displays.

Working closely with Lighting Director Dave Davey, Anna Valley Display technicians deployed 8 x Christie Roadstar Projectors configured as 4 stacked pairs edge blended, both horizontally and vertically, to produce the huge image. Each projector was fitted with an HD lens delivering a significantly brighter image.

The entire set and ice rink is transformed during each element of the show by Dave Davey's lighting, with all patterns and artwork supplied to the 8 projectors via a Hippotyser.

Award winning Series Director Paul Kirrage said, "The Projection we have this year gives added depth and more intense colour to the images on the ice. Dave and I have been using the 8 DLP projectors to complement the costumes and change the mood of the 12 routines in each of our shows. Right down to painting a red carpet onto the ice for the competitors to skate along."
